The Anatomy of Luxury Air Travel: Breaking Down the Costs

For those fortunate enough to experience private jet travel, the price tag can be eye-watering, with estimates ranging from a few hundred thousand to millions of dollars annually. Several factors contribute to this exorbitant cost, including fuel, maintenance, insurance, and staffing.

Why Private Jet Travel is Still a Luxury Afford Only by Few

The high costs associated with private jet travel make it inaccessible to most individuals. To put this into perspective, the average annual salary in the United States is around $50,000, while a used private jet can cost upwards of $1 million.

Who Benefits from Private Jet Travel?

<p/Private jet travel is not limited to the ultra-rich; businesses, executives, and entrepreneurs also benefit from this mode of transportation. Companies operating on a global scale can utilize private jets to transport key personnel, clients, and team members efficiently and discreetly.
